KPL Geo Tubes are engineered Geotextile containment systems developed for dewatering, sediment management, shoreline protection, and environmental engineering applications. Manufactured using high-strength technical textile fabric, these systems provide efficient filtration and reliable containment performance in hydraulic and marine environments.
Geo Tubes are widely used in projects where controlled dewatering and sediment containment are required while maintaining environmental and operational efficiency.
Product Specification
Material-100% PP Multifilament yarn
| PROPERTIES | UNIT | ROLL VALUE | |
| MASS PER UNIT AREA | GSM | 340 | |
| THICKNESS | mm | 0.8 | |
| TENSILE STRENGTH | WARP | kN/m | 85 |
| WEFT | % | 80 | |
| ELONGATION AT BREAK | WARP | kN/m | 25 |
| WEFT | % | 25 | |
| TRAPEZOIDAL TEAR STRENGTH | N | 1800 / 1500 | |
| GRAB TENSILE STRENGTH | N | 2000 / 1900 | |
| APPARENT OPENING SIZE (AOS) | Micron | 300 | |
| CBR PUNCTURE STRENGTH | N | 8500 | |
| WATER FLOW RATE (100 mm Head ) | L/m²/s | 20 | |
| UV RESISTANCE @ 500 Hrs. | % | >70 | |
| TUBE DIMENSIONS | Mtr. | 20 mtr Length x 3 mtr Dia | |
